What are the investment opportunities in UAE banking?

The United Arab Emirates (UAE) is a rapidly growing economy with a strong banking sector. The UAE banking system is well-regulated and offers a wide range of investment opportunities for both local and foreign investors.

In this article, we will discuss some of the most popular investment opportunities in UAE banking. We will also provide some tips for investing in UAE banking



here are some of the investment opportunities in UAE banking:

  • Bank stocks: Bank stocks are a popular investment option in the UAE. They offer the potential for high returns, but they also carry some risk.
  • Bonds: Bonds are debt securities that are issued by banks. They offer lower returns than stocks, but they are also less risky.
  • Mutual funds: Mutual funds are a type of investment vehicle that pool money from investors and invest it in a variety of assets, such as stocks, bonds, and other securities. They offer diversification and professional management, but they also carry fees.
  • Exchange-traded funds (ETFs): ETFs are similar to mutual funds, but they are traded on exchanges like stocks. This makes them more liquid than mutual funds, but they may also carry higher fees.
  • Real estate: Real estate is a popular investment option in the UAE. It offers the potential for high returns, but it also carries some risk.
  • Precious metals: Precious metals, such as gold and silver, are a store of value that can protect your investment against inflation. However, they do not offer the potential for high returns.

The best investment option for you will depend on your individual circumstances and risk tolerance. It is important to do your research and consult with a financial advisor before making any investment decisions.

Here are some tips for investing in UAE banking:

  • Do your research. Before you invest in any bank, it is important to do your research and understand the risks involved. This includes reading the bank’s financial statements and understanding its business model.
  • Diversify your portfolio. Don’t put all your eggs in one basket. By diversifying your portfolio, you can reduce your risk.
  • Invest for the long term. The stock market is volatile in the short term, but it has historically trended upwards in the long term. If you invest for the long term, you are more likely to ride out any short-term fluctuations and achieve your investment goals.
  • Rebalance your portfolio regularly. As your investment goals change and your risk tolerance evolves, you may need to rebalance your portfolio. This means selling some of your investments and buying others to maintain your desired asset allocation.
